Well, I have not ridden now for 15 months and 3 operations on my knees later, I'm hoping that I will be given the all clear to ride in 4 weeks
grin.gif


I had an ACL reconstruction on my knee in April and now nearly 6 months post op. Has anyone got any advice on how to approach riding again? I've been a good girl and done all my physio and go to the gym at least 3 times a week, has anyone else had a similar experience? How did you break yourselves in???????

I fractured my left tibial plateau a few years ago , made a right mess of it and had several operations to put it right. When I was able to start riding again I had a very good horse that was able to tolerate my slight unlevelness. My only advice would be is to keep up with your excercises to help strenghten your knee and don't go thinking that you will be able to wizz around a cross country course for a while. Take it slowly and only do as much as you feel you are able. I know my limitations and have accepted that I can no longer jump comfortably. I'm sure you will be fine.

p.s I found cycling a very good excercise.
